Leather is GR 3, a pure aniline Italian pull-up leather with hand-applied burnishing at H&M's finish department. I'm a huge fan of burnished leathers and have several pieces in my own home. It's good-looking, wears well and scuffs can easily be tended to with a little hand lotion on the marks. Also has a great hand to it. The Rugby Club sofa has more seat pitch back than some, so it sits you back into the piece, not upright. A very good looking piece designed for relaxation from the best leather upholstery maker in the USA. Wood finish is Florence, Nails are R & S trim.
